A multi-vehicle crash Sunday afternoon forced a partial shutdown on the Dan Ryan Expressway.

Just before 4 p.m., five vehicles were involved in a crash on the southbound lanes of the Dan Ryan near 53rd, according to State Police. The crash forced lanes near the scene to shut down. By 5 p.m., southbound lanes were reopened.

Eight people, including four children, were injured in the crash, according to State Police. Four victims, including three children, were taken to St. Bernard Hospital in good condition. Three others were taken to John H. Stroger, Jr. Hospital of Cook County in serious condition. One other child was also taken to Stroger in fair condition.

Details on how the crash occurred were not immediately available.
